Group 1: Company Overview - Yuanli Lingji held its first "Embodied Native - Yuanli Lingji Technology Open Day" on February 10, marking its first major public appearance since establishment [3]. - CEO Tang Wenbin stated that 2026 will not be the year of embodied intelligence but rather the year of "embodied native," focusing on a new AI paradigm rooted in physical interaction [3]. Group 2: Technological Innovations - Yuanli Lingji introduced the world's first zero-start training embodied native large model DM0, characterized by multi-source data pre-training, multi-task and cross-model pre-training, and spatial reasoning thinking chains [4]. - DM0 achieved a significant breakthrough with its 2.4 billion parameter version, ranking first in both single-task and multi-task categories on the RoboChallenge benchmark, currently holding the top position globally [4][6]. Group 3: Model Features and Capabilities - The model's design emphasizes that parameter quantity is not a barrier; rather, the native design is crucial for performance [6]. - DM0 integrates core tasks such as operation, navigation, and full-body control during pre-training, covering eight different robot hardware configurations, which enhances its generalization capabilities across models [6]. - The construction of a "spatial reasoning thinking chain" allows the robot to perform complex actions requiring multi-step spatial reasoning, such as "taking a photo and sending instructions" [6]. Group 4: Open Source and Development Framework - To democratize technology, Yuanli Lingji announced that the 2.4 billion parameter version of DM0 will be fully open-sourced, including code, models, and parameters for all 30 tasks in RoboChallenge [6]. - The company also launched the world's first embodied native development framework, Dexbotic 2.0, which features a modular architecture allowing developers to independently upgrade or replace components [6]. - The DFOL workflow aims to solve the industry dilemma of balancing efficiency and flexibility through a model that combines hardware universality with intelligent models [6].
